Hervey Bay: A Sanctuary for Whale Watching and Oceanic Life
Hervey Bay stands out from various other whale-watching hotspots as a result of its special geography and waters bordering the area, protected by Fraser Island (K'gari), offer a place for humpback whales as they move. Annually, from July to November, the bay greets a massive arrival of these amazing wild animals as they make a pit stop throughout their amazing trip along Australia's eastern seaboard.What makes Hervey Bay truly special is its role as a stop for these whales. Unlike other locations where humpbacks are observed on the move, in Hervey Bay, they pause to relax, play, and nurture their young. These relaxing habits guarantee that visitors usually witness intimate occasions, from parents instructing young exactly how to breach to spirited displays of tail slapping and fin whirling.
